Rovio's initial error was changing how and when we're permitted to play. The Angry Birds realm was built on practically ludicrously charitable long-term assistance. Purchase the original Angry Birds when for $0.99, as well as you receive numerous totally free levels for several years ahead. Angry Birds 2 swings wildly in the other direction, relocating to a fairly aggressive freemium payment design: as soon as you've invested your 5 lives, you should either await 30 mins for every life to regrow, see an advertisement to gain a life, or pay superior money ( gradually gained or purchased for around $0.50) for a life refill. It's easy to understand that Rovio's years-long kindness might not be paying the bills, yet avoiding us from betting hours at a time simply makes Angry Birds 2 less fun - period. Its pacing would certainly benefit immensely from a $1 to $5 " acquire the whole game and also play as high as you want" alternative.
